Join us for a dynamic Power Lunch with Andy Velkme, Certified International Property Specialist (CIPS), Senior Vice President at Caton Commercial Real Estate Group and a leading voice in commercial innovation. Andy will share how artificial intelligence is reshaping the industry—from optimizing workflows and decision-making to revolutionizing how space is allocated and utilized. He’ll also dive into a timely case study: how the Federal Government is leveraging UnifyAi to maximize physical space allocation across its vast real estate portfolio.
Discover what these national trends mean for your business and how to stay ahead of the curve.
